Before diving into strategies for keeping proxy IPs undetected, it's crucial to understand how proxies are detected in the first place. Websites and online services often employ several methods to identify and block proxies, including:
- IP Blacklisting: IP addresses that have been associated with malicious activity or excessive traffic are often blacklisted, which means they are flagged and blocked by websites.
- Fingerprinting Techniques: Some websites use fingerprinting techniques to detect the presence of proxies. This includes monitoring unusual patterns such as fast geographic shifts, multiple requests from a single IP address in a short period, or the use of known proxy IP ranges.
- Traffic Pattern Analysis: Websites analyze the traffic flow to detect anomalies such as traffic originating from non-human sources (bots), which is common for proxy users. If the proxy is overused or not masked correctly, this can lead to detection.
- DNS and HTTP Headers: Some websites detect proxies by checking specific DNS requests and HTTP headers. Proxies may leave traces such as inconsistent header information, indicating their use.
The first step in preventing proxy IPs from being blocked is choosing a high-quality proxy provider. The more reliable the proxy, the less likely it is to be detected or blocked. When selecting a private proxy, consider the following factors:
- IP Pool Diversity: A diverse IP pool reduces the risk of detection because multiple, constantly changing IP addresses can make traffic patterns less predictable. Large IP pools also make it harder for websites to associate traffic with a specific IP address.
- residential proxies: Residential proxies are IPs assigned to real residential addresses, which are harder to distinguish from regular user traffic. These proxies are often more secure and less likely to be blocked compared to data center proxies, which may be flagged more easily.
- Location Variety: Proxy IPs located in different regions or countries can help mimic natural user behavior, avoiding geographic IP inconsistencies. Using proxies from countries with high user traffic can make the proxy appear more legitimate.
A key strategy to avoid detection and blocking is to use rotating proxies. Rotation ensures that the same IP address is not repeatedly used for all requests, which would otherwise increase the risk of detection. Proxy rotation can be achieved in several ways:
- Random Rotation: The IPs are rotated randomly with each request, making it difficult for websites to track patterns and block specific IPs. This method works well if you're using a large proxy pool.
- Timed Rotation: Proxies are rotated at fixed intervals, such as every minute or every hour. This method allows more control over the frequency of IP switching, helping to prevent the detection of unusual behavior.
- Session-based Rotation: Each session is assigned a new IP, which can be crucial for maintaining anonymity and preventing tracking across multiple requests. This is ideal when multiple sessions are being used for scraping or browsing.
To minimize the chances of proxy detection, masking your proxy usage is essential. Several steps can help with this:
- Modify HTTP Headers: Proxies often have default HTTP headers that can reveal their use. By modifying or randomizing headers (like the “User-Agent” and “Referer” fields), you can make it harder for websites to identify the proxy.
- Use HTTPS Encryption: Ensuring that traffic is encrypted with HTTPS can add a layer of security, making it more difficult for websites to inspect the content of the request and identify the use of a proxy.
- Implement Proxy Chaining: Proxy chaining involves using multiple proxies in a sequence, so each request passes through several proxy servers before reaching the target website. This can further obscure the origin of the request, preventing detection.
One of the most common reasons for proxy IPs to get blocked is overuse. If a single IP address is used for an excessive number of requests or for a period of time that seems unnatural, websites will quickly block it. To avoid this:
- Limit Requests Per IP: Set a maximum number of requests per IP within a specific time frame. This ensures that no single proxy is overused and reduces the chances of triggering detection mechanisms.
- Spread Traffic Across Multiple IPs: By distributing the requests across a large pool of IPs, you decrease the likelihood of any one IP address becoming suspicious.
- Use Captchas and Rate Limiting: Many sites implement CAPTCHA systems to prevent automated access. Using captchas in conjunction with proxies can help avoid detection. Additionally, employing rate-limiting strategies can help control the number of requests from a single IP.
Even with rotation and proxy masking, traffic patterns can still be detected. Websites may look for anomalies such as:
- Unusual Geographic Locations: If you frequently change IP locations in a short amount of time, it may look suspicious. Be sure to rotate IPs gradually or match them to natural user behavior patterns.
- Frequency of Requests: Rapid, continuous requests from the same proxy IP could signal bot activity. Maintain realistic request frequencies that align with human browsing behavior.
Regularly monitor your traffic patterns and analyze potential signs of detection. This can help you identify any patterns that might lead to blocking and adjust your approach accordingly.
IP reputation services can be an invaluable tool for ensuring that your proxy IPs do not have a history of malicious activity. These services track the reputation of IPs based on their past behavior and usage across various websites. Before using a particular proxy, check its reputation to ensure it hasn't been flagged or blocked previously. This can help avoid starting with a proxy that has a high chance of being blocked.
